Core Insight:
According to Osho, music, poetry, and beauty are one continuum: cultivate inner music—the unstruck sound (anahata nada)—and poetry and beauty arise by themselves. Music is the practice; poetry is its body, the expression of that inner rhythm; beauty is its soul, the awakened sensitivity. External technique is secondary; when the inner vina resounds, life itself moves in poetic grace and perceives inherent beauty.
